AI Reborn Turns Minecraft Into a Living Simulation

The AI Reborn (Nations & Villagers – AI Reborn) mod for Minecraft on Modrinth doesn’t just improve villagers — it completely transforms the game into a full AI-driven life simulation.

Instead of simple NPCs, every villager becomes an autonomous AI citizen with goals, memory, and decision-making. They don’t just wander — they plan, build, trade, and react to the world around them. �

From Village to Civilization

The mod adds a full progression system:

You buy land and start a settlement

Hire villagers as workers

Tell them what to build (like a Town Hall)

They gather materials and construct it themselves

Then your town expands into a full economy

Eventually, you can manage:

Farms, mines, warehouses

Logistics systems and transport

Alliances, diplomacy, even wars

Vehicles like ships, trucks, or planes

Everything runs as a self-sustaining AI-driven system. �
